VTA points series in SE Michigan! The track I raced at just this past sunday started their points series last night - there were 11 official entries and 1 unoffical (read: 2s, 17.5 car, not counting towards points) entry in the class last night. Seemed to be good times - I kept my third position in the A-Main because the driver challenging me was laughing too hard on the stand to drive fast (take em how you can get em - thanks Mike! )
1st place was a Cuda, Losi XXX-s running a 2s/21.5
2rd place was a Mustang, XRay 007 running a 4cell/27turn
3rd place was a Camaro(me) running a 4cell/27turn
the winner of the B main had a Tamiya of some sort running 2s/21.5
The track on sunday didn't have a huge straight, but the new layout, where nearly half your laptime was spent on the straight in this class, it was painfully obvious that the 21.5 guys were head and shoulders faster. I joked with one guy that I dreaded the day he could keep the car off the boards, because we wouldn't be catching him if he did...
Fun time. contemplating a 21.5 already though as a very clean run was almost a full lap off the pace... Have to check my drivetrain though as a 5.47 came off @ 200 degrees in my car and a 5.4 in a friends came off around half that

It's really no big deal. Every track needs to do what's right for them and there are tons of such rule variations across the country. I just personally don't think it's a good thing to start excluding racers because of a major piece of their equipment. If I'm sitting at the tech table and someone comes in underweight before their race I don't have a problem sending them back to their pits for some lead. But to tell them that now they have to go drop $100+ on a new ESC to be allowed to compete in a class that was supposed to be inexpensive?
What about those racing 416s and 009s in VTA? Ban chassis less than 4 years old?
There's no end to it -- just look at any spec class. Go to a TCS race where things are as spec as they get and you'll see just as big a difference in performance between various cars there. The difference is that the speed comes from black magic, unconventional tuning techniques not known to everyone (by a long shot), and dare I say increased temptation to cheat. At least with the speedos the speed is available to anyone who wants to go out and buy it.
Of course the fast guys are always going to be the fast guys as races are won in the corners, not on the straights. I would wager that you will not see a significant change in finishing order after the ban.
